Colm Toibín - 8th June 2010

Held in the beautiful surroundings of the Museu-Biblioteca Condes de Castro Guimarães, a capacity audience had a lovely evening celebrating the launch of the Portuguese translation of ‘Brooklyn’, Colm Tóibín’s latest novel. To open the evening, the renowned writer and journalist Francisco José Viegas spoke about Mr. Tóibín’s work and in particular, about ‘Brooklyn’.

Colm Tóibin then took the floor and gave a fascinating talk on the work of Brian O’Nolan who wrote under the names of Flann O’Brien and Myles na gCopaleen and the similarities to be found with Portugal’s Fernando Pessoa, another many-faceted author. He then read an extract from ‘Brooklyn’ and took a number of questions from the audience. Guests were then offered cocktails and canapés in the courtyard of the Museu, a house that was originally built by Jorge O’Neill, a direct descendant of Hugh O’Neill, 2nd Earl of Tyrone and a leading figure in Irish history.
